Deep cleaning teeth β scaling and root planing β is the clinical standard for treating active gum disease. It targets the hardened calculus that clings to root surfaces below the gumline, where standard cleaning instruments cannot reach. With local anesthesia, ultrasonic scalers, and precise hand instruments, the dental team works quadrant by quadrant to eliminate these deposits and create the biological conditions for gum tissue to heal and reattach. The procedure is typically completed over two to four visits, followed by a re-evaluation appointment that determines whether the treatment was successful and what ongoing care is needed. Most Lafayette patients who complete the full protocol and follow post-treatment instructions consistently see real improvement β reduced bleeding, firmer gums, and shallower pocket depths β within six weeks of completing treatment. What Happens During Your Deep Cleaning Teeth Appointment in Lafayette, California
Patients in Lafayette, CA who are approaching their first deep cleaning teeth appointment often feel anxious about what to expect. Here's a step-by-step account of a typical deep cleaning session at a Lafayette dental practice, covering the area:
Arrival and Review: Your provider reviews your periodontal chart from the initial evaluation and confirms the quadrants being treated today. Questions are welcomed β don't hesitate to ask about the process, expected sensations, or post-treatment instructions before the procedure begins.
Anesthesia Administration: The dental hygienist or dentist injects local anesthetic into the gum tissue of the first quadrant. This takes effect within a few minutes, fully numbing the gum tissue, surrounding bone, and roots in the treatment area.
Ultrasonic Scaling: The ultrasonic scaler is used first, applying high-frequency vibrations to dislodge and remove the bulk of calculus from above and below the gumline. A stream of water simultaneously irrigates the area, flushing away dislodged debris.
Hand Curette Scaling and Root Planing: Fine hand instruments are used to complete the removal of calculus and to carefully smooth root surfaces. This step is particularly thorough along furcation areas (where roots divide) and in deeper pockets.

How Much Does Deep Cleaning Teeth Cost in Lafayette, CA?
The cost of deep cleaning teeth in Lafayette, CA is an important consideration for residents of the area β and the numbers may be more manageable than you expect, especially when you know where to look. At private dental practices in Lafayette, County, patients without insurance typically pay between $150 and $350 per quadrant. Since a full-mouth deep cleaning covers four quadrants, the total out-of-pocket cost for uninsured patients in Lafayette generally falls between $600 and $1,400. Factors influencing where in that range your treatment falls include: the severity of your periodontal disease (more severe cases may include additional treatments); the type of provider (periodontist offices typically charge more than general dentist offices); and whether adjunctive therapies such as locally applied antibiotics are included. For Lafayette residents with dental insurance, most plans cover 50β80% of the scaling and root planing cost when the procedure is medically necessary, reducing the patient's share significantly. Low-cost alternatives in and around Lafayette include: FQHCs serving County on sliding-scale fees (potentially $0β$100 per quadrant based on income); dental school clinics in CA at 40β70% below private practice rates; in-office membership plans at Lafayette practices; and dental financing through CareCredit or Sunbit. What should I avoid eating after deep cleaning teeth in Lafayette, California?
After your deep cleaning teeth appointment in Lafayette, CA, the treated gum tissue needs time to begin healing. Diet plays a meaningful role in supporting that process and avoiding unnecessary irritation. For the first 24β48 hours after your session in the area, stick to soft foods that require minimal chewing and won't traumatize recently treated gum tissue: yogurt, pudding, mashed potatoes, scrambled eggs, oatmeal, smoothies, soups (not piping hot), and soft-cooked vegetables are all excellent choices. Foods to avoid during the immediate post-treatment period include: hard, crunchy, or chewy foods (chips, raw vegetables, tough meats, sticky sweets); very hot foods and beverages that can irritate sensitive gum tissue and newly treated root surfaces; very cold foods that may trigger temperature sensitivity; spicy foods that can irritate inflamed tissue; alcohol and tobacco, both of which impair tissue healing and dramatically increase the risk of infection or treatment failure. After 48β72 hours, most patients in Lafayette, County can begin gradually returning to their normal diet, avoiding only the hardest or crunchiest items until tenderness has fully resolved. Follow any specific dietary guidance provided by your Lafayette dental provider, as recommendations may vary based on the extent of your treatment.
How soon can I see results from deep cleaning teeth in Lafayette, CA?
Patients in Lafayette, CA who complete deep cleaning teeth often want to know when they will begin to notice improvements. The honest, evidence-based answer: some changes are noticeable quickly, while the most meaningful measurable results take four to six weeks. Within the first week after each treatment session in the area, most patients notice that their gums bleed less when brushing. This is often the first sign that inflammation is actively decreasing. Gum tenderness and sensitivity also improve progressively during this first week. During weeks two through four, the gum tissue firms up noticeably and takes on a healthier pink color as opposed to the red or dark inflamed appearance seen before treatment. Swelling resolves as the inflammatory response decreases. At the re-evaluation appointment four to six weeks post-treatment, your Lafayette dentist will re-probe all pockets and compare measurements to the pre-treatment baseline. Clinical studies consistently demonstrate average pocket reductions of 1β2mm following successful scaling and root planing β a meaningful improvement that reflects real tissue healing and reduced bacterial load. Does deep cleaning teeth in Lafayette, CA require multiple visits?
Yes β a complete deep cleaning teeth treatment in Lafayette, CA almost always requires multiple appointments. Here's why, and what the typical schedule looks like for patients in the area: The mouth is divided into four quadrants for treatment purposes (upper right, upper left, lower right, lower left). Treating all four quadrants in a single appointment would be excessively long and uncomfortable for patients, so most Lafayette dental providers schedule one or two quadrants per visit. The most common approach is treating two quadrants per appointment β typically one side of the mouth at a time β resulting in a full-mouth treatment completed over two sessions. This allows one side to begin healing while the other is being treated at the next visit. Each session for two quadrants lasts approximately 60β90 minutes. Total treatment time across all sessions: two to four appointments. Following treatment completion, a re-evaluation visit is scheduled four to six weeks later. At this appointment in your Lafayette dental office, pocket depths are re-measured and healing is assessed. Ongoing periodontal maintenance visits are then scheduled every three to four months. Patients in Lafayette, County who ask about completing all four quadrants in a single session should discuss this option with their provider β some practices offer full-mouth deep cleaning in one extended appointment with additional comfort measures, though this is less common.
